首页
IT
登录
6mi
u
盘
搜
搜 索
IT
我的笔记 JPanel面板
我的笔记 JPanel面板
xiaoxiao
2021-04-14
32
import
java.awt.*;
import
javax.swing.*;
public
class
Jpanel
extends
JFrame{
JPanel
mb1
,
mb2
;
//添加JPanel 面板属性
JButton
an1
,
an2
,
an3
,
an4
,
an5
,
an6
;
//添加JButton 按钮属性
public
static
void
main(String[] args)
{
Jpanel
A
=
new
Jpanel();
//声明一个对象
}
public
Jpanel()
//
Jpanel
的构建函数(方法)
{
mb1
=
new
JPanel();
//声明一个新的面板对象
mb2
=
new
JPanel();
an1
=
new
JButton(
"可乐"
);
//声明新按钮对象
an2
=
new
JButton(
"七喜"
);
an3
=
new
JButton(
"牛奶"
);
an4
=
new
JButton(
"果粒橙"
);
an5
=
new
JButton(
"啤酒"
);
mb1
.add(
an1
);
mb2
.add(
an2
);
//把按钮放进面板里 要先于把按钮放进JFrame容器中
mb1
.add(
an3
);
mb2
.add(
an4
);
this
.add(
mb1
,BorderLayout.
SOUTH
);
//把 组装好的面板放进容器
this
.add(
mb2
,BorderLayout.
NORTH
);
this
.add(
an5
);
//把按钮放进容器 默认放在中间
this
.setTitle(
"JPanel面板"
);
//设置标题
this
.setSize(320,300);
//设置大小
this
.setLocation(300,300);
//设置位置
this
.setResizable(
false
);
//设置是否可以改变大小
this
.setDefaultCloseOperation(JFrame.
EXIT_ON_CLOSE
);
//设置后台退出
this
.setVisible(
true
);
//设置是否可视
}
}
转载请注明原文地址: https://ju.6miu.com/read-669620.html
技术
最新回复
(
0
)